Mr. Mershin is researching the possibility of using agricultural waste, such as cut grass and dead leaves, to create solar panels. The idea sounds pretty far-fetched, but Mershin says it may be possible to generate solar power by adding chemicals to grass clippings. The result of that would be a paint that could be applied to the rooftop of a house to generate electricity.<\/p>\n<p>The research uses photosynthesis (the conversion of sunlight to energy by plants) as a starting point. Mershin discovered a process to extract the photosynthesizing molecules from plant matter. He called the process Photosystem I and it involves stabilizing the molecules, spreading them on a glass substrate covered in a \u00e2\u20ac\u02dcforest&#8217; of zinc oxide nanowires and titanium dioxide \u00e2\u20ac\u02dcsponges\u00e2\u20ac\u2122. What he\u00e2\u20ac\u2122s done is to replace the silicon found in conventional PV cells with photosynthesizing molecules. \u00e2\u20ac\u0153It\u00e2\u20ac\u2122s like an electric nanoforest,\u00e2\u20ac\u009d said Mershin.<\/p>\n<p>Before you start collecting leaves to generate solar power, beware that Mershin&#8217;s process&#8217; efficiency rate is very low: only 0.1%.  In order to get any decent amount of solar power, it will be necessary to boost it to 1% or 2%.
